### NAACP Breaks 116-Year Tradition by Excluding Trump from Annual Convention The NAACP (National Association for the Advancement of Colored People) has made a historic decision by announcing that it will not invite President Donald Trump to its upcoming national convention in July 2025. This marks the first time in the organization's 116-year history that a sitting U.S. president has been excluded from the event. The NAACP's leadership cited Trump's actions and policies as fundamentally opposed to the organization's mission of advancing civil rights, making this decision a significant statement in the current political climate [https://www.reuters.com/world/us/historic-first-naacp-will-not-invite-trump-convention-2025-06-17]. ### Structure of the NAACP's Decision 1. **Historical Context** - The NAACP has a long-standing tradition of inviting sitting presidents to its conventions, which has been a platform for dialogue on civil rights issues. - This year, the convention will be held in Charlotte, North Carolina, and the absence of an invitation to Trump is unprecedented [https://www.business-standard.com/world-news/trump-first-president-in-116-years-to-not-be-invited-to-naacp-convention-125061700051_1.html]. 2. **Reasons for Exclusion** - NAACP President Derrick Johnson highlighted that Trump's actions have been contradictory to the organization's core values, prompting the decision to exclude him [https://www.devdiscourse.com/article/politics/3461133-naacp-takes-stand-excludes-trump-from-historic-convention]. - The organization aims to uphold its commitment to civil rights and social justice, which they believe Trump has undermined during his presidency [https://www.wgrz.com/article/news/politics/donald-trump-not-invited-naacp-convention-charlotte-first-time-us-history-sitting-president-excluded/275-18df4d64-8304-4b25-b8ff-24bcfca441d3]. 3. **Implications of the Decision** - This decision may reflect broader sentiments within the civil rights community regarding Trump's presidency and policies. - It sets a precedent for future interactions between civil rights organizations and political leaders, particularly those whose policies may conflict with civil rights advocacy [https://www.devdiscourse.com/article/law-order/3460147-naacp-takes-historic-stand-excludes-president-trump-from-convention]. ### Summary of Findings - **Historic Exclusion**: The NAACP's decision to not invite Trump is a landmark moment in its history, breaking a 116-year tradition of inviting sitting presidents. - **Core Values at Stake**: The organization's leadership has articulated that Trump's presidency is at odds with the NAACP's mission, justifying the exclusion. - **Future Implications**: This move may influence how civil rights organizations engage with political figures in the future, particularly those perceived as antagonistic to civil rights.
